Alison
United KingdomWe couldn’t control our own temperature in the room due the controls not working but you only had to phone reception and they would put it up On down on request . You had to close the curtains if you wanted to change in or out of your clothes in the main room as one of the windows was right opposite another building with windows that could see into our room. When we wanted to have one of the windows open we had to wedge a pillow in the gap as it kept sliding down .
The location was perfect for our night out at the Seansea area , just a 8 minute walk . The hotel itself was beautiful inside as well as the looks from the outside. When we arrived pulled up to the barriers and just had to give our surname and was let into the car park . Plenty of space available when we arrived . Reece greeted us at reception and all was very smooth and well explained . Our room was in one of the buildings to the side of the hotel ( which I knew about) . We had got an upgrade for slightly larger room for £15 a night ( again afford to us in advance) . Reece showed us to our room and explained all we needed to know . Very comfortable bed with great pillows and duvet. Plenty of towels supplied , one very large , one normal bath size and one hand towel . Also bath robes supplied . The bathroom suite was enormous and the shower was great and powerful . Shampoo, conditioner , soaps and bath bubbles all supplied if needed. Good tea and coffee supplied and plenty more given if you need and topped up when the room is cleaned . Our view was brilliant although we could see the hills it was partially obscured by back of Sainsbury’s , but not totally unpleasant . Breakfast was good . Plenty of continental choice along with great choice of variety of cooked breakfast . The bar area was lovely and a great choice of drinks . All staff were very friendly and helpful . Reece was so lovely during our stay and also gave us some advice on special bookings if we wished to visit again . Would absolutely stay here again .

Eleri
United KingdomRoom was hot (not always a negative i know), fan provided but not powerful enough. I mentioned to receptionist on check out who informed there is air conditioning available-but operated from main hotel, and not advertised /specified anywhere. Appreciate the Town House is an old building that has been tastefully restored and refurbished, but sound between rooms was easily heard-eg coughing, walking around and talking. Limited plugs when wanting to use hairdryer, charge phone or kettle. Had to unplug table lamp, or move bedside tables to access an electrical socket. As an old building, understand there may have been restrictions during rebuild and change of use, but road noise easily heard and passing people.
The location to city centre, particularly Wind Street and marina for food and drink. On site parking - limited spaces, but there are local authority car parks nearby. We stayed in the Town House. Towels, bathrobe, toiletries , refreshments provided in room. Iron and hairdryer provided. Curtains nice and heavy and blocked light well. Nice bar area in main hotel with good choices. We didnt have any meals so cant comment. Staff we saw all warm, friendly, helpful and welcoming.
